Price for Fresh or Chilled Lamb Carcasses and Half-Carcasses in Uruguay (FOB) - 2022
The average export price for fresh or chilled lamb carcasses and half-carcasseses stood at $6,348 per ton in 2022, leveling off at the previous year. In general, the export price showed a notable incre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2017 when the average export price increased by 116% against the previous year.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$8,828 per ton. From 2018 to 2022, the average export prices remained at a lower figure.
As there is only one major export destination, the average price level is determined by prices for Bahrain.
From 2013 to 2022, the rate of growth in terms of prices for Brazil amounted to -2.9% per year.
